I. Key Points of Daily Operation and Maintenance

Cleaning and Maintenance: After each use, clean the sensor, cuvette, and other parts that come into contact with water samples to prevent scale and stains from adhering. Wipe the instrument casing with a soft cloth and store it in a dry, ventilated place.

Consumables Management: Reagents, electrodes, and other consumables must be used within their expiration dates. Electrodes must be soaked in protective solution as required and should not be stored in dry conditions.

Power Supply and Storage: Charge the portable instrument regularly to avoid over-discharge. If the instrument is not in use for an extended period, power it on periodically and clear the instrument’s memory.

Daily Inspection: Regularly check the sealing of pipelines and interfaces, check for leaks and loose connections, and keep accurate maintenance logs.

II. Calibration Specifications

Calibration Cycle: For daily use, perform single-point calibration once a week and multi-point calibration once a month. After a long period of inactivity, a full calibration is required upon restart.

Calibration Operation: Use the provided standard solution and follow the instrument manual to complete the zero-point and full-scale calibration sequentially. Save the data after calibration.

Precautions: The standard solution must be freshly prepared. The calibration environment should be at a stable temperature to avoid interference factors that may affect calibration accuracy.

III. Common Troubleshooting

Unstable Readings: Check for air bubbles in the water sample, sensor contamination, or electrode aging. Clean the sensor, recalibrate, or replace the electrode.

Calibration Failure: Check if the standard solution has deteriorated and if the electrode is clean. Replace the standard solution and recalibrate.

No Reading/Abnormal Readings: Check the power supply, sensor connection, or range setting. Troubleshoot connection problems and adjust the range.

Slow Response: Clean the sensor probe, check for optical component contamination, and replace vulnerable parts if necessary.

IV. Summary

Standardized daily maintenance, accurate calibration, and rapid troubleshooting are the core guarantees for the stable operation and accurate data of multi-parameter water quality analyzers. I. Core Advantages

**Accurate and Reliable:** Utilizing a fusion of optical-electronic-chemical sensing technology and a signal-coordinated correction mechanism, the indication error is ≤±5%, repeatability ≤3%, and optical stability ≤±0.001Abs/20 minutes, meeting national testing standards and ensuring authoritative and traceable data.

**Highly Efficient and Convenient:** One-button start operation integrates automatic digestion and multi-parameter simultaneous detection functions. It can complete the detection of more than ten indicators such as COD, ammonia nitrogen, and total phosphorus in a single run, improving detection efficiency by 5-8 times compared to traditional methods and reducing the detection cycle from “days” to “minutes.”

**Integrated and Streamlined:** Modular design integrates detection, calibration, and data processing into one unit, requiring no additional supporting equipment. It occupies little space, adapts to various laboratory layouts, and is easy to maintain with controllable costs.

II. Core Functions

**Multi-Parameter Simultaneous Detection:** Covers five common parameters (pH, dissolved oxygen, conductivity, etc.), nutrients, organic pollutants, and other core indicators. A heavy metal detection module can be added as needed to meet diverse laboratory testing needs.

Intelligent operation and maintenance: Built-in intelligent algorithms automatically complete data collection, processing and calibration, support data storage, export and cloud connection, reduce manual intervention and avoid human error.

Standardized Adaptation: Strictly adheres to relevant national standards and methods, supports blank tests and parallel sample testing, and is compatible with various water samples including surface water, industrial wastewater, and drinking water, meeting the needs of routine laboratory testing and scientific research.
